In Day 5 of the 12 Days of Transformation series, Michelle takes us on a reflective beach walk to explore the art of finding calm in the chaos. This powerful episode dives deep into the chaos we create in our lives—often unconsciously—and how acknowledging and accepting it can bring about profound calm. Key Highlights: Recognizing the Chaos: Often, the chaos we experience stems from within—our thoughts, emotions, and nervous system. You Are the Creator: While it’s hard to hear, owning the reality that you create your chaos is the first step to transforming it. Claiming Your Shadow: By embracing the parts of yourself you resist or feel ashamed of, you take away their power to control you. Practical Steps:Acknowledge the chaos you’ve created without judgment. Identify what you “get off on” in the chaos. What patterns or feelings are you secretly addicted to? Reframe your relationship with these aspects of yourself. Balancing Light and Shadow: True calm comes from embracing both your light and shadow sides. Actionable Insights: Daily Practice: Look in the mirror and admit, “Hello, my name is [your name], and I get off on [your chaos or pattern].” Meditation Opportunity: Michelle shares insights about an upcoming meditation titled Claiming Your Kink to help you dive deeper into your shadow self with curiosity and acceptance. Reflect and Apply: Think about the chaos in your life—whether it’s financial, emotional, or energetic. What have you been resisting or ignoring? How can you start to acknowledge it today?
